I installed a PIoneer deck in my in-laws 91 Acclaim, all the spaekers are hooked up, but it is real low volume, almost like there is a MUTE or ATTENTUATOR on the deck but there isn't one (that I can find) anyways there were a few other wires from/to the factory head unit that are not installed, I am wondering if there is some wire that should be hoked up that isn't?????

Hooked up are the 8 speaker wires, ground, power and accesory

I don’t have a wiring diagram for that vehicle, but it sounds like it may have a factory amp. If it dose you need to hook up the remote wire Blue/white from the headunit to the +12 volt Switched power on the factory amp. That will allow the factory amplifier to turn on and amplify the signal from the headunit.
